Output 0860f5683681d6342061f531cdad89fe3b0d222109b8d4fdc1b1cb91efe15275:0

value
11641901
script pubkey
OP_0 OP_PUSHBYTES_20 afa5b07a94b650d5e956f0a8f70c7573559337fd
address
bc1q47jmq755kegdt62k7z50wrr4wd2exdlaf6c9wa
transaction
0860f5683681d6342061f531cdad89fe3b0d222109b8d4fdc1b1cb91efe15275
confirmations
169987
spent
true